Start your romantic honeymoon in Andaman and Nicobar Islands by arriving at Port Blair, the capital city. In the morning, head to Corbyn's Cove Beach, a serene and picturesque beach perfect for a leisurely stroll and enjoying the turquoise waters. In the afternoon, visit the Cellular Jail, a historic site that played a significant role in India's struggle for independence. In the evening, take a romantic sunset cruise in the Port Blair harbor.
Embark on a day trip to Havelock Island, known for its pristine beaches and clear blue waters. In the morning, visit Radhanagar Beach, one of Asia's most beautiful beaches, where you can relax, swim, and soak up the sun. Enjoy a romantic beachside picnic for lunch. In the afternoon, take a short hike to reach the Elephant Beach, famous for its coral reefs and vibrant marine life. End the day with a candlelit dinner at a beachfront restaurant.
Take a romantic boat ride to Neil Island, a tranquil and laid-back paradise. In the morning, explore Bharatpur Beach, known for its shallow waters and coral reefs, perfect for snorkeling. Enjoy a romantic beachside lunch. In the afternoon, visit the natural rock formation known as Natural Bridge, where you can witness the breathtaking beauty of the sea. Spend the evening at Laxmanpur Beach, famous for its stunning sunset views.
Embark on an adventurous day trip to Baratang Island, a hidden gem in the Andaman archipelago. In the morning, visit the mesmerizing limestone caves, formed over centuries, known as the Baratang Cave. Afterward, head to the enchanting Parrot Island, where thousands of parrots flock during sunset, creating a stunning spectacle. Return to Port Blair in the evening and indulge in a romantic candlelight dinner at a local restaurant.
On your last day, visit Ross Island, a hauntingly beautiful place that was once the administrative headquarters of the Andaman Islands during the British Raj. Explore the remnants of the British-era buildings and enjoy scenic views. In the afternoon, indulge in some souvenir shopping at the local markets. Bid farewell to Andaman and Nicobar Islands as you depart from Port Blair.
For a truly off the beaten path experience, consider visiting the picturesque Long Island, known for its untouched beaches and lush greenery. Take a leisurely walk through the dense forests to reach Lalaji Bay, where you can have a private beach experience. Another local favorite is the remote Diglipur, home to the famous twin beaches of Ross and Smith Island, connected by a natural sandbar. Explore the mangrove forests and indulge in some snorkeling or scuba diving to discover the vibrant marine life.
